libya 115 Posted July 28, 2008 Share Posted July 28, 2008 SOURCE: Pattaya Daily News: July 28th 2008 MANIC PATTAYA GANG GO ON NIGHT SHOOTING SPREE A seemingly manic Pattaya gang in a pickup truck went on a mad shooting spree in the middle of the night in Pattaya on July 27, 2008, apparently shooting at random at people in the street. Two victims were injured in two different places and a car was shot up. Police assumed it was by the same gang. At 6.10 AM, on July 27 Pol.Maj. Sompol Nak-kamphan, Pattaya investigator was notified that a gang driving around in pickup truck had randomly shot at people. A car which was parked in the street outside Sarm Jom Phalang Restaurant, located on Pattaya 3rd Road was damaged and a restaurant diner was injured. A police team was sent to investigate. Arriving at the incident, police found a blue Toyota Yaris, belonging to Miss Panicha Kietiwanakorn. She and her 2 friends were waiting for the police, very alarmed. Miss Panicha pointed out her car riddled with 6 bullet holes. Miss Panicha told police that she and her two friends had been to Noir Pub, Pattaya 3rd Road, North Pattaya. After that, at around 4.20 AM, they went to have supper before going home and she had parked her car on the street, then gone into the restaurant. A black Isuzu pickup truck came from the junction of Pattaya 3rd and Central Pattaya Roads, heading for North Pattaya and a Thai guy who was sitting behind the driver, around 25 years old, suddenly opened the car window and randomly shot into the restaurant. Many customers having supper in the restaurant fled the premises in alarm from the shooter. After the shooting, the suspects vanished in the direction of North Pattaya. Miss Panicha came out of the restaurant to find her car had been extensively damaged, a customer in the restaurant, later identified as Mr. Thanyadis Supornsahasrangsri, (26), from Chonburi, had also been shot and his friends took him to Bangkok Pattaya Hospital. He had sustained a severe injury to his right armpit. Police found three .9mm cartridge cases and another bullet at the incident, which they kept as evidence. Miss Panicha, the victim, added that, she suspected the suspects could have been a gang that she had just met in the Noir Pub. She said that there had been a gang of men who had tried to persuade she and her friends to go for a ride, but she'd refused because she had her own car, possibly angering them to the degree that they followed her and shot at her car. At about the same time, Pattaya Memorial Hospital reported that they, too, had a gunshot victim, a Mr.Prasertsak Kamsab (32), a minivan driver, from Samutsakorn province. He had sustained a minor gunshot wound above his left knee. The incident apparently occurred while he was sleeping in his white Toyota Commuter minivan, which had been parked in front of Krungsri Ayudhaya bank, Central Pattaya waiting for customers to go from Pattaya to Victory Monument, Bangkok. Suddenly, he said, he was awoken by an unknown gunman who had shot at the rear of his minivan, twice; one bullet having penetrated to injure his knee. Initially, police assumed that the same suspects were responsible for the two shooting incidents. They may have been intoxicated with drugs or alcohol or just piqued and frustrated by not being able to find possible enemies to shoot, so shot anyone at random. Police are continuing their investigation and hope to arrest the manic gang, as soon as possible.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
